The British Barbers' Association (BBA) will be at this year's Premiere Orlando. It will have various classroom workshops and presentations on the show floor. 

“We are excited to be launching the BBA Mens Grooming Brand at Premiere Orlando this year," says Bryan Gaum, North American Agent, British Barbers Association. "We are thrilled to be partnering with Premiere team to offer three of our most sought-after education lecture, demos and workshops. We are looking for the opportunity to showcase this to the international market that Premiere Orlando brings."

Ad Loading...

Mark your calendars for presentations from the BBA!

Classes and Lectures:

  • Hairdresser to Barber lecture and demo, Saturday, Jun 2 from 12:45 p.m.; classroom W308B

  • Creative Men’s Longer Hair workshop, Sunday, Jun 3 from 9:30 a.m.-12:30 p.m.; classroom W207C

  • BBA Signature Shave with Mens Facial Grooming workshop, Jun 4 from 9:00 a.m.-12:00 p.m.; classroom W207C.

Booth: 

The BBA will have a booth, 6045, across from the competition area, where they will conduct Signature Shaves and introduce the BBA Men’s Signature Shave and Styling & Hair kits for an introductory price.
